*Short press to connect with slow flashing blue LED Press and hold to pair device with fast flashing blue LED
**Short press to connect with slow flashing green LED; The lighting effect will be restored when pairing succeeds.
Back Switch Indicator
Left: Windows
Middle: Switch to USB mode and stop charging. (Windows)
Right: Mac
To help user recognize individual Bluetooth device, the keyboard is equipped with both Bluetooth 5.0 and 3.0 frameworks. The device name under the Bluetooth 5.0 framework is Akko PC75 BT-1 / Akko PC75 BT-2 / Akko PC75 BT-3 while the device name under Bluetooth 3.0 is AKK0 PC75 BT3.0. Once the devices are paired through Fn + E/R/T, the system will by default memorize the last connected device before you turn off the Bluetooth mode.
The keyboard can be paired with PC, Pad, smartphone and other devices with Bluetooth turned on. When you first try to search Bluetooth devices, two groups of device names shall appear with Akko PC75 BT3.0 (Bluetooth 3.0) and Akko PC75-1 (Bluetooth 5.0). Select a Bluetooth group based on your preferences (Note: some devices can only search for the Bluetooth 5.0 group).
After 4 Bluetooth devices have been paired with the keyboard, press Fn+E / Fn+R / Fn+T / Fn+Y for at least 3 seconds to quickly switch between them.
Turn the power off on the keyboard back panel while unused for power saving;
If the keyboard remains unused for over 10 mins, it would go to sleep mode and you can activate it by pressing any key.
Note: The battery saver mode for Windows system would affect/delay the sleep activation time of the keyboard.
If you forgot the specific paired front-end device or if there remains disorder in Bluetooth connection and communication, you'll need to clear the computer's Bluetooth cache by removing the PC75 keyboard from the list of connected device.
